Geological Composition and Mineralogical Properties

Larimar is scientifically classified as a rare blue variety of pectolite, a mineral belonging to the silicate group. Specifically, it is a sodium calcium silicate. While pectolite is found in various regions across the globe, including deposits in Canada and the United States, those versions typically manifest only in shades of gray and white, lacking the vibrant pigmentation that defines the Larimar variety.

The striking blue coloration of Larimar is a result of a specific chemical substitution process. In standard pectolite, calcium is a primary component; however, in the specific conditions found in the Dominican Republic, copper substitutes for calcium within the mineral structure. This substitution is the precise mechanism that creates the spectrum of blue, green, and purple hues. Depending on the concentration and distribution of copper, the stone can present as a very pale, nearly white hue, or transition into deep green, violet, and indigo tones.

The formation of Larimar is intrinsically linked to prehistoric volcanic activity. Approximately 35 million years ago, heavy volcanic activity created cavities within basalt rock. As lava flowed, it displaced various minerals, which subsequently filled the dikes and cavities. Over millions of years, these mineral deposits crystallized into the pectolite we recognize today. Because this specific chemical environment—combining basaltic cavities with the necessary copper substitution—occurred only in a very limited area, Larimar remains one of the rarest blue stones in existence.

The Singular Locality: The Geography of Baoruco

Unlike diamonds or sapphires, which are found across multiple continents, Larimar is found exclusively in the Dominican Republic. The only known major deposits are located in a remote, mountainous region within the province of Barahona, specifically in the mountains above Baoruco.

The geographic restriction is extreme; the mineral is found within a mere half square mile. This extreme localization means that the supply of Larimar is entirely dependent on the accessibility of this single site. The mining process remains largely primitive, with local miners extracting the stone from narrow crevices using hand tools. This manual extraction method ensures that the stone is harvested in small quantities, preventing the over-saturation of the market and preserving the unique, one-of-a-kind nature of each raw specimen.

A History of Discovery and Nomenclature

The journey of Larimar from a hidden geological curiosity to a recognized gemstone is marked by decades of obscurity. The first documented attempt to explore the stone's potential occurred in November 1916. A Spanish priest, Father Miguel Domingo Fuertes Loren, requested permission from the ministry of mining to explore a mine containing an unusual stone. However, the ministry refused the request, and the stone remained unrecognized by the wider world for over half a century.

The stone finally gained prominence in 1974 when Miguel Mendez and Norman Rilling discovered pieces of the mineral on the beach at the base of the Baoruco mountains. The naming of the stone was a personal tribute; Miguel's daughter, Larissa, combined her own name with the Spanish word for sea, "mar," resulting in the name "Larimar." By 1979, the gemstone was officially classified as a fine stone, cementing its place in the professional gemological community.

Physical Characteristics and Visual Grading

The visual appeal of Larimar is defined by its "oceanic" patterns. The stone is characterized by a range of blue hues, from light sky blue to deep aquamarine. These colors are often interspersed with a matrix of white, gray, or green. When polished, the swirling bands of white mimic the crests of waves in the Caribbean waters, creating a natural aesthetic that is highly prized by collectors.

The following table outlines the technical and visual specifications of the gemstone:

Property Specification
Mineral Family Pectolite (Silicate group)
Chemical Composition Sodium Calcium Silicate with Copper substitution
Primary Color Sky blue, Turquoise, Aquamarine
Secondary Colors White, Gray, Green, Violet, Indigo
Primary Source Baoruco, Barahona, Dominican Republic
Classification Semi-precious / Fine stone (since 1979)
Key Visual Feature Wave-like swirling patterns

Metaphysical Beliefs and Spiritual Significance

Beyond its physical beauty, Larimar is deeply embedded in metaphysical traditions. It is frequently referred to as the "Atlantis Stone" or the "Dolphin Stone" due to its connection to the ocean and the belief that it emanates a calming, aquatic energy.

The gemstone is believed to possess several spiritual attributes:

  • Promotion of calmness and emotional healing
  • Enhancement of mental clarity
  • Connection to the peaceful energy of the ocean
  • Facilitation of stress relief and daily inspiration
  • Support for meditation and spiritual growth

Because of these attributed properties, Larimar is often used in the creation of worry stones. These are smooth, polished ovals of the stone that the user rubs between the thumb and pointer finger to induce a soothing sensation and reduce anxiety.

Application in Jewelry and Artistry

Due to its rarity and aesthetic uniqueness, Larimar is a centerpiece for high-end Caribbean jewelry. Each stone is considered one-of-a-kind because no two patterns of blue and white are identical.

Modern jewelry design utilizes Larimar in various forms:

  • Necklaces and Earrings: These are the most common applications because Larimar is a relatively soft stone. Placing it in necklaces or earrings reduces the risk of impact and surface damage.
  • Rings: While sought after, these range from simple solitaires to complex cocktail rings. Designers often use secure bezel settings to protect the edges of the stone from chipping.
  • Bracelets: These offer a way to incorporate the stone into a collection, though they require more careful wear due to the stone's softness.

The craftsmanship associated with Larimar often involves setting the stones in premium sterling silver, which complements the cool blue tones of the gem. Care, Maintenance, and Preservation

Larimar is a soft stone, making it susceptible to damage if not handled with precision. It is vulnerable to heat, radiation, and harsh chemicals, all of which can lead to discoloration or structural deterioration.

To maintain the luster and integrity of Larimar jewelry, the following care guidelines are mandatory:

  • Storage: Store pieces separately in a soft pouch or jewelry box to prevent scratching from harder gemstones.
  • Chemical Avoidance: Keep the stone away from perfumes, household cleaners, and other harsh chemicals.
  • Sun Exposure: Avoid prolonged exposure to direct, intense sunlight to prevent potential fading of the blue hues.
  • Cleaning Process: Use only a soft cloth dampened with mild soap and warm water. Gently wipe away dirt and dry the stone thoroughly.
  • Prohibited Tools: Never use steam cleaners or ultrasonic cleaners, as the vibration and heat can damage the mineral structure.

Market Trends and Ethical Sourcing

In recent years, Larimar has seen a surge in popularity. This is driven by three primary factors: its extreme rarity, its unique metaphysical appeal, and a global shift toward sustainable and ethical gemstones.

Because Larimar is mined in small quantities from a single location, it naturally aligns with the trend of "slow fashion" and ethical sourcing. Consumers are increasingly drawn to stones that have a clear, traceable origin. By sourcing directly from the mines of the Dominican Republic, reputable jewelry providers ensure that the authenticity of the stone is guaranteed and that the local mining communities are supported.

The trend toward nature-inspired jewelry has also positioned Larimar as a primary choice for those seeking to feel a connection to the natural world. Its visual mimicry of the sea makes it a symbolic piece for those who value environmental beauty and tranquility.
